ComfyUI Manager管理工具完全指南:优化工作流与资源配置的实战手册

张开发
2026/5/3 15:29:41 15 分钟阅读
ComfyUI Manager管理工具完全指南:优化工作流与资源配置的实战手册
ComfyUI Manager管理工具完全指南优化工作流与资源配置的实战手册【免费下载链接】ComfyUI-ManagerComfyUI-Manager is an extension designed to enhance the usability of ComfyUI. It offers management functions to install, remove, disable, and enable various custom nodes of ComfyUI. Furthermore, this extension provides a hub feature and convenience functions to access a wide range of information within ComfyUI.项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Manager在AI绘画创作过程中你是否曾因插件版本冲突导致工作流崩溃是否在寻找特定功能插件时耗费大量时间ComfyUI Manager作为ComfyUI生态系统的核心管理工具正是为解决这些问题而设计。本文将带你系统掌握这款工具的使用方法从基础配置到高级优化构建高效、稳定的插件管理体系让插件管理不再成为创作障碍。诊断插件管理痛点识别你的工作流障碍如何判断你的ComfyUI工作环境是否需要专业管理工具当你遇到以下情况时正是引入ComfyUI Manager的最佳时机评估当前插件管理状态️插件混乱症状检查安装超过5个自定义节点后出现功能冲突无法确定哪些插件正在被工作流使用更新插件后导致现有工作流失效寻找特定功能插件需要浏览多个资源站点系统盘空间被大量未使用插件占用量化管理效率损失⏱️时间消耗分析手动安装单个插件平均耗时约8分钟包括下载、解压、配置解决插件冲突的平均排查时间超过30分钟重新部署工作环境需要2-4小时无备份情况下无效插件搜索尝试占总搜索量的40%以上建立管理需求清单核心需求识别插件版本控制与回滚机制一键批量安装/更新功能工作环境快照与恢复能力插件依赖关系可视化资源使用情况监控掌握核心功能构建插件管理中枢ComfyUI Manager提供了一整套插件生命周期管理解决方案从发现到部署再到维护形成完整的管理闭环。安装与初始化配置⚠️注意安装前请确保你的系统已安装Python 3.8-3.10版本和Git 2.20.0以上版本这是保证兼容性的基础。部署步骤打开终端导航至ComfyUI的自定义节点目录cd /path/to/ComfyUI/custom_nodes克隆官方仓库使用提供的仓库地址git clone https://gitcode.com/gh_mirrors/co/ComfyUI-Manager comfyui-manager验证关键文件完整性# 检查核心文件是否存在 ls comfyui-manager/__init__.py comfyui-manager/glob/manager_core.py启动ComfyUI并确认Manager菜单出现python main.py技巧如果网络连接不稳定可使用浅克隆减少数据传输量git clone --depth 1 https://gitcode.com/gh_mirrors/co/ComfyUI-Manager comfyui-manager插件发现与评估体系如何在众多插件中找到真正适合你需求的工具建立科学的评估框架至关重要。插件评估矩阵评估维度权重评分标准功能匹配度30%插件功能与需求的契合程度社区活跃度25%最近更新时间、Issue响应速度兼容性记录20%与主流ComfyUI版本的兼容情况资源占用15%内存使用、加载时间、磁盘空间文档质量10%安装指南、使用示例、API文档评估操作流程在插件市场中使用关键词搜索目标功能查看插件详情页的兼容性说明和更新日志检查用户评价中的常见问题反馈下载量和评分作为参考指标但非决定性因素对评分≥75分的插件进行测试安装多源安装策略实施ComfyUI Manager提供了灵活多样的安装方式适应不同场景需求。安装方法对比仓库浏览安装推荐新手使用操作路径Manager → 插件市场 → 分类浏览/搜索优势可视化界面、详细说明、用户评价适用场景发现新插件、了解功能详情URL直接安装适合已知插件操作路径Manager → 高级安装 → 输入仓库URL优势精准定位、支持特定分支/版本适用场景安装指定版本、测试版插件本地文件安装适合离线环境操作路径Manager → 本地安装 → 选择ZIP文件优势无需网络、支持开发中的插件注意事项需确保ZIP文件结构正确根目录包含__init__.py插件状态监控中心实时掌握所有插件的运行状态是保持工作流稳定的关键。状态标识系统正常运行已启用且无错误报告需要注意存在更新或轻微兼容性问题存在问题加载失败或导致错误⚪已禁用手动停用但未卸载更新中正在进行版本更新日常监控技巧每周执行一次全面状态检查Manager → 工具 → 系统检查为关键插件设置更新通知使用依赖关系图功能识别潜在冲突定期清理标记为未使用的插件超过30天未被任何工作流使用实施插件管理流程从安装到维护的全周期操作建立标准化的插件管理流程能够显著提升工作效率并减少问题发生。标准化安装流程如何确保每次插件安装都能顺利完成且不影响现有工作流⚠️安装前检查清单当前工作流已保存已创建环境快照首次安装重要插件时阅读插件文档中的兼容性要求关闭正在运行的ComfyUI实例检查磁盘空间至少预留1GB安装操作步骤在Manager中定位目标插件点击安装按钮前先查看版本历史选择稳定版本安装过程中监控进度条和日志输出安装完成后查看依赖安装报告启动ComfyUI并验证插件功能如无问题更新你的环境快照版本控制与更新策略插件更新是一把双刃剑既能获得新功能也可能引入兼容性问题。更新管理最佳实践更新频率设置核心插件每月检查一次更新功能插件每季度检查一次更新实验性插件仅在需要特定功能时更新更新风险分级低风险更新仅bug修复的补丁版本如1.2.0 → 1.2.1中风险更新增加功能但保持兼容性如1.2 → 1.3高风险更新可能不兼容的主版本如1.x → 2.x安全更新流程# 创建更新前快照通过Manager界面或命令行 python cm-cli.py snapshot create pre-update-$(date %Y%m%d) # 执行更新 python cm-cli.py update [插件名称] # 验证更新结果 python cm-cli.py check环境快照与恢复机制工作环境的备份与恢复是保障创作连续性的关键措施。快照管理策略快照创建时机安装新插件前插件更新前重要项目开始前系统配置变更后快照内容构成已安装插件列表及版本信息插件配置文件工作流文件备份系统环境变量记录恢复操作步骤在Manager中选择备份与恢复 → 快照管理选择目标快照并点击恢复选择恢复选项完整恢复/仅插件/仅配置等待恢复完成并重启ComfyUI验证恢复结果高级技巧使用命令行创建自动化快照任务# 创建每日自动快照的脚本 echo python /path/to/ComfyUI/custom_nodes/comfyui-manager/cm-cli.py snapshot create daily-$(date %Y%m%d) ~/daily_snapshot.sh chmod x ~/daily_snapshot.sh # 添加到crontab每日凌晨3点执行 crontab -e # 添加0 3 * * * ~/daily_snapshot.sh插件清理与优化定期清理不再需要的插件保持系统轻量高效。清理操作流程识别可清理插件超过90天未使用的插件功能被其他插件替代的冗余插件已停止维护的过时插件存在严重安全隐患的插件安全卸载步骤在Manager中标记目标插件点击卸载并选择同时清除配置文件如需完全移除检查依赖关系影响报告确认卸载并重启ComfyUI运行系统检查确保无残留问题空间回收验证# 检查插件目录大小变化 du -sh /path/to/ComfyUI/custom_nodes进阶优化技巧打造高效稳定的插件生态掌握高级配置与优化技巧让你的插件管理系统更加智能高效。配置文件深度定制通过修改配置文件定制符合个人工作习惯的管理环境。核心配置文件路径glob/config.ini关键配置项优化[paths] # 自定义节点存储路径建议设置在非系统盘 custom_nodes /data/ai_tools/ComfyUI/custom_nodes # 模型下载基础路径使用大容量存储 download_model_base /data/ai_models [network] # 下载超时设置根据网络状况调整 timeout 60 # 最大并发下载数建议不超过5 max_concurrent_downloads 3 [security] # 安全检查级别basic, standard, strong security_level standard # 允许未经验证的插件仅在测试环境使用 allow_unverified false [performance] # 预览图缓存大小限制MB preview_cache_limit 500 # 后台更新检查间隔小时 update_check_interval 24⚠️注意修改配置文件后需重启ComfyUI才能生效建议修改前先备份原始配置。环境隔离方案解决不同项目对插件版本的不同需求避免版本冲突。️多环境管理策略基于配置文件的环境切换# 创建工作环境配置 cp glob/config.ini glob/config_work.ini # 创建个人项目配置 cp glob/config.ini glob/config_personal.ini # 启动时指定配置文件 python main.py --comfyui-manager-config config_work.ini使用Python虚拟环境隔离# 创建专用虚拟环境 python -m venv comfyui-env # 激活环境 source comfyui-env/bin/activate # Linux/macOS comfyui-env\Scripts\activate # Windows # 在隔离环境中安装依赖 pip install -r requirements.txt工作流与环境绑定在工作流文件中添加环境元数据使用Manager的环境匹配功能自动切换配置性能监控与优化通过监控关键指标识别并解决性能瓶颈。关键性能指标启动时间目标值ComfyUI启动时间30秒监测方法记录从启动命令到界面可用的时间优化方向减少启动时加载的插件数量节点加载性能目标值单个节点加载时间100ms监测方法启用Manager的性能分析模式优化方向禁用不常用节点的自动加载内存使用情况目标值空闲状态内存占用2GB监测方法使用系统监控工具观察内存变化优化方向清理大型模型缓存限制同时加载的模型数量优化技巧使用插件延迟加载功能仅在工作流需要时才加载相关插件。自动化脚本开发通过编写简单脚本将重复的管理任务自动化。实用脚本示例批量安装插件脚本# batch_install.py from glob.manager_core import ManagerCore # 初始化管理器核心 manager ManagerCore() # 要安装的插件列表 plugins_to_install [ ComfyUI-Impact-Pack, ComfyUI-Advanced-ControlNet, ComfyUI-KJNodes ] # 批量安装 for plugin in plugins_to_install: print(fInstalling {plugin}...) result manager.install_plugin(plugin) if result[success]: print(fSuccessfully installed {plugin}) else: print(fFailed to install {plugin}: {result[error]})插件状态报告生成#!/bin/bash # plugin_report.sh # 生成插件状态报告 python cm-cli.py list --format json plugin_status_$(date %Y%m%d).json # 提取关键信息 echo 插件状态摘要 python -c import json; datajson.load(open(plugin_status_$(date %Y%m%d).json)); print(f总插件数: {len(data)}); print(f需要更新: {sum(1 for p in data if p[\update_available\])}))解决常见问题故障排除与最佳实践即使是最完善的管理系统也可能遇到问题掌握故障排除方法至关重要。启动失败的诊断流程当ComfyUI Manager无法正常启动时按以下步骤排查故障排除决策树检查日志文件日志路径ComfyUI/output.log搜索关键词manager、plugin、error验证文件完整性# 检查关键文件是否存在 ls -l __init__.py glob/manager_core.py js/comfyui-manager.js # 检查文件权限 ls -la依赖检查# 运行内置依赖检查脚本 ./check.sh # Linux/macOS check.bat # Windows版本兼容性验证确认Python版本python --version确认ComfyUI版本是否与Manager兼容恢复操作尝试禁用其他可能冲突的插件使用之前的快照恢复环境重新安装ComfyUI Manager插件冲突的解决策略插件冲突是最常见的问题之一通常表现为工作流运行错误或界面异常。⚔️冲突解决步骤识别冲突源查看错误日志中的堆栈跟踪使用安全模式启动仅加载核心插件逐个启用插件以定位冲突源冲突类型及解决方案命名冲突重命名冲突的节点或函数依赖版本冲突安装兼容版本的依赖包资源竞争调整插件加载顺序高级冲突处理# 查看插件依赖关系 python cm-cli.py dependencies [插件名称] # 强制安装特定版本 python cm-cli.py install [插件名称] --version [版本号]下载与安装失败处理网络问题或文件损坏可能导致插件安装失败。下载问题解决方案网络连接优化检查网络连接稳定性配置代理服务器如需要使用镜像源加速下载手动下载安装访问插件仓库页面下载ZIP文件将ZIP文件保存到本地通过Manager的本地安装功能上传文件文件校验与修复# 检查文件完整性如果提供了校验和 sha256sum [下载的文件] # 修复Git仓库问题如克隆中断 cd comfyui-manager git reset --hard git pull社区资源与支持渠道当你遇到无法解决的问题时以下资源可以提供帮助社区支持资源官方文档docs/README.md常见问题解答docs/en/cm-cli.md社区讨论项目的Issue跟踪系统视频教程社区贡献的操作指南插件开发者社区与插件作者直接交流问题报告模板 提交问题报告时请包含以下信息ComfyUI和Manager版本操作系统和Python版本详细的错误描述重现步骤相关日志片段截图如适用通过本文介绍的方法和技巧你已经具备了构建高效插件管理系统的能力。记住插件管理的最终目标是服务于你的创作流程而非成为额外负担。建立适合自己的管理策略定期优化和维护让ComfyUI Manager成为你AI创作之路上的得力助手。随着经验的积累你还可以探索更高级的自定义配置和自动化方案进一步提升工作效率。【免费下载链接】ComfyUI-ManagerComfyUI-Manager is an extension designed to enhance the usability of ComfyUI. It offers management functions to install, remove, disable, and enable various custom nodes of ComfyUI. Furthermore, this extension provides a hub feature and convenience functions to access a wide range of information within ComfyUI.项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Manager创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

更多文章